  • Publication number: 20190193904
    Abstract: A polypropylene based sealant film for retort packaging includes a film made of a resin composition that contains 70 to 85 wt % of a propylene/ethylene block copolymer (a) and 15 to 30 wt % of a low-density polyethylene based polymer (b), wherein, as for the propylene/ethylene block copolymer (a), a proportion of a 20° C. xylene insoluble portion is 75 to 85 wt % relative to 100 wt % of (a), a limiting viscosity ([?]H) of the insoluble portion is 1.7 to 2.0 dl/g, and a limiting viscosity ([?]EP) of a soluble portion is 3.0 to 3.4 dl/g, and the low-density polyethylene based polymer (b) has a density of 0.900 to 0.930 g/cm3 and a melt flow rate of 1 to 10 g/10 minutes.

  • Patent number: 10305072
    Abstract: A heat-sealable insulating film for installation in a secondary battery including a positive electrode member and a negative electrode member being formed from a collector foil and an active material layer formed to cover one end on the collector foil, wherein an adhesive layer is adhered by heat-sealing to cover at least a boundary of an exposed part of the collector foil and the active material layer of the positive electrode member or the negative electrode member, a peripheral edge of the positive electrode member or the negative electrode member has a cross-sectional surface including the collector foil and the insulating film, and the insulating film consists of at least two layers of a base material layer made of a polyolefin resin and the adhesive layer made of a polyolefin resin modified with an unsaturated carboxylic acid or a derivative thereof.

  • Patent number: 9461289
    Abstract: A secondary battery includes an outer housing and an electrode body including a positive electrode member, separator member and a negative electrode member stacked in this order wherein the positive electrode member and the negative electrode member are formed from a collector and an active material layer formed to cover one end on the collector, an insulating body in which an insulating material that does not exhibit adhesiveness at room temperature is adhered with an adhesive strength of 1 N/15 mm or greater onto the collector constituting the positive electrode member or the negative electrode member, and a peripheral edge of the positive electrode member or the negative electrode member has a cross-sectional surface including the collector and the insulating body.
